Adair County approves $281,322 road surfacing contract and sets right-of-way compensation rates
Summary
The Board of Supervisors awarded a $281,322.30 contract for the FY26 FM Granular Surfacing Project and adopted a resolution setting right-of-way compensation at 4.73 times assessor valuation and temporary easement compensation at 0.473 times assessor valuation (minimum $200). County Engineer Nick Kauffman was authorized to execute the contract.
Adair County’s Board of Supervisors on Feb. 25 accepted a bid from Schildberg Construction Co. Inc. for $281,322.30 to carry out the FY26 FM Granular Surfacing Project (FMCOO1(135)-55-01) and authorized County Engineer Nick Kauffman to sign contract documents after submission of the contractor’s bond and insurance.
